Problem D: 2023年中山市信息学竞赛初赛:公约数问题(divisor)

Memory Limit:128 MB Time Limit:1.000 S
Judge Style:Text Compare Creator:
Submit:62 Solved:33

Description

【题目描述】 近来Jimmy在研究一种公约数。比如两个数21和14,除1外,第二小的能被21整除又能被14整除的数就是7啦,Jimmy把7称为21与14的次小公约数。

【输入格式】 第一行一个整数n,表示要研究的整数的个数。 第二行是n个整数ai,每个整数之间有一个空格。

【输出格式】 只有一个整数,表示找到的次小公约数(除1外),数据保证有解。

【样例输入】 

21 14 

【样例输出】 

7

【数据范围】 

对于30%的数据:n=2(表明只有2个数),ai<=10000

 对于50%的数据:2<=n<=1000,ai<=10000 

对于100%的数据:2<=n<=1000,10^8<=ai<=10^10(^表示多少次方)

Input

第一行一个整数n,表示要研究的整数的个数。 第二行是n个整数ai,每个整数之间有一个空格。

Output

只有一个整数,表示找到的次小公约数(除1外),数据保证有解。

Sample Input Copy

2 
21 14

Sample Output Copy

7

HINT

【数据范围】 

对于30%的数据:n=2(表明只有2个数),ai<=10000 

对于50%的数据:2<=n<=1000,ai<=10000 

对于100%的数据:2<=n<=1000,10^8<=ai<=10^10(^表示多少次方)